Research at Microsoft

Microsoft

Research Intern

Redmond, WA

Jun. 2025 – Aug. 2025

  • Researched the use of custom semantic linear classifiers for improving zero-shot model prediction.
  • Modified OpenAI's SOTA Contrastive Language-Image Pretrained (CLIP) model, improving mAP on the human action recognition dataset from 60% to 93%.
  • Decreased finetuning time by 3x with PyTorch DDP (Distributed Data Parallel) and integrated Weights & Biases (W&B) for efficient experiment tracking and debugging.
